			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>PMMC will organise another 10 days retreat in September from 3rd to 12th. Registration for this meditation retreat is now open to Yogis. </p>
<p>The retreat will be conducted by Venerable Guiding Teachers Sayadaw U Pannathami and U Pannobhatha.</p>
<p>Intensive Vipassana meditation will be in the tradition of the Ven.Mahasi Sayadaw of Myanmar. Alternating sitting meditation and formal walking meditation. Almost daily interviews and regular Dhama talks will in English and Burmese.</p>
<p>Food, accommodations, and basic needs are met through the generous donations of well-wishers.</p>
<p>The teachers and volunteer helpers work to maintain conditions conducive to meditation. All these efforts are made with the intention that the yogis be free to practice and gain the benefits. For the yogis, there is but one responsibility, that is, to maintain continuity of mindfulness throughout the waking hours.</p>
<h2>Items to bring</h2>
<ol>
<li>Clothing:&nbsp; shirts or blouses with sleeves, longyis(sarongs) or trousers.</li>
<li>Slippers. thongs or sandals.</li>
<li>Other personal items including medicines, vitamins and toiletries.</li>
</ol>
<h2>Items provided by the centre</h2>
<p>The centre will provide meditators with food and lodging including sheet, pillow and pillow case, blanket. Costs are met through the generous donations of well-wishers.</p>
<p>During retreat, <a href="/news/13-basic-guidelines-for-intensive-vipassana-meditation/">13 simple guidelines for intensive Vipassana meditation</a> need to be followed.</p>
<h2>Dress Code</h2>
<p>Men &#8211; we recommend the Myanmar longyi (sarong) or loose trousers, plain shirts, preferably white without motifs or advertisements.</p>
<p>Women &#8211; We recommend a brown longyi with a plain white or light colored shirt blouse with a brown sash over the left shoulder. Long hair must be tied back when outside the room.</p>
